Understanding What Is a Family Law Lawyer
Many individuals seeking legal advice often ask what is a family law lawyer, especially when faced with sensitive domestic issues. A family law lawyer is a legal professional who specializes in cases involving family relationships such as divorce, child custody, child support, alimony, adoption, and domestic violence. Their role is to help clients navigate the emotionally and legally complex territory of family court, ensuring that all rights are protected and responsibilities are clearly defined under New York law.
These lawyers are not just courtroom advocates—they also act as mediators, negotiators, and advisors. Their responsibilities extend beyond simply filing paperwork; they create legal strategies based on each client’s goals, family circumstances, and the long-term impact of any legal decision. With deep knowledge of family law statutes and local court procedures, they play a crucial role in helping families find legal solutions while minimizing additional emotional harm during already difficult times.
Tips on How to Find a Good Family Law Lawyer
Knowing how to find a good family law lawyer can significantly influence the outcome of your case. The search should begin by looking for experience—someone with a proven record handling cases similar to yours within your specific jurisdiction. Family law cases are rarely one-size-fits-all, so a good lawyer will tailor their advice and representation to the unique facts of your situation. It’s also helpful to consult online reviews, legal directories, and bar association referrals to identify qualified professionals.
In-person consultations are vital for evaluating whether a lawyer is the right fit. During these meetings, assess their communication style, willingness to explain the law in understandable terms, and strategic thinking. A good family law lawyer will listen attentively, ask insightful questions, and provide realistic expectations. They should also demonstrate deep understanding of local court practices and judges, which can directly affect how your case is handled in terms of timing, documentation, and presentation.
